How Does Home Care Help Older Adults Living with Dementia?

By Home Care Assistance Tucson 8  am on

Caring for a senior loved one with dementia presents unique challenges, but in-home care offers a compassionate and effective solution. It allows individuals to remain in familiar and comforting environments while receiving specialized support tailored to their needs.

A Consistent and Familiar Routine

For seniors with dementia, a predictable daily routine is crucial for reducing stress and anxiety. The familiarity of their own homes, surrounded by personal belongings and memories, provides a sense of security that can’t be replicated in an unfamiliar setting. An in-home caregiver can establish and maintain this consistency.

A structured schedule for meals, medication, and activities creates a stable environment. This predictability can minimize confusion and agitation, allowing your loved one to feel more grounded and at ease throughout the day.

Specialized One-on-One Support

In-home care provides dedicated one-on-one attention that’s often difficult to find in larger care facilities. Caregivers trained in dementia care understand the specific challenges associated with memory loss, cognitive decline, and behavioral changes. They can offer personalized support that adapts as the condition progresses. This includes:

  • Assistance with personal care tasks like bathing, dressing, and grooming
  • Gentle reminders and cues to help with memory recall
  • Patience and empathy when managing difficult behaviors or emotional distress
  • Engaging in activities that stimulate the mind and provide enjoyment

Enhanced Safety and Security

Safety is a primary concern for seniors living with dementia. The risk of falls, wandering, or accidental injuries increases as cognitive function declines. An in-home caregiver plays a vital role in creating a safer living space.

Caregivers can identify and remove potential hazards, ensure doorways are secure, and provide supervision to prevent wandering. Having a professional caregiver present offers peace of mind to families, knowing their loved ones are protected and looked after around the clock if needed.

Social Engagement

Social isolation can worsen the symptoms of dementia and lead to depression. In-home caregivers provide valuable companionship, engaging seniors in conversations and activities that bring joy and mental stimulation. They can plan outings, facilitate hobbies, or simply be a friendly face to talk to each day. This social interaction combats loneliness and promotes a higher quality of life.
